Bullets sign concussion replacement

Friday, January 24, 2025
The Brisbane Bullets have signed Callum Dalton as a concussion replacement player for Tyrell Harrison.
In response to Brisbane Bullets' big Tyrell Harrison being sidelined due to concussion symptoms, Callum Dalton has signed-on as a concussion replacement player for the time being.
Whilst Harrison recovers with post-concussion symptoms, the Bullets have taken the step to introduce another big body on the court in the hopes to finish off their NBL25 campaign strong.
Dalton was a Development Player for the Bullets for two seasons in 2020.
“Callum has been a training player with us for the past two seasons and deserves this opportunity,” Bullets Head coach, Justin Schueller said.
“He has worked hard all season behind the scenes and assisted in making our practice environment better. Now he gets an opportunity to impact winning on the floor.”
“His knowledge of our system will allow him to slot in seamlessly and his size fills a much-needed void.”
“When adversity hits, opportunity comes and we will look to make this another positive out of negative circumstances,” Schueller said.
